1. Titanium vs. Steel: What’s the Difference?

Titanium is 50% lighter than steel and offers superior strength, corrosion resistance, and heat tolerance. Steel is strong but heavier and prone to rust.

Weight Savings

Titanium reduces unsprung weight, improving acceleration, handling, and braking. Less rotating mass means better fuel efficiency and overall vehicle performance.

Strength & Durability

Grade 5 titanium (Ti-6Al-4V) has a tensile strength of 950 MPa, while standard steel bolts (Grade 8.8) have 800 MPa. Titanium also resists cracking and deformation under stress.

Corrosion Resistance

Titanium does not rust, unlike steel, which can corrode over time. This makes titanium ideal for wet, salty, and extreme weather conditions.

Heat Resistance

Steel expands and weakens under heat cycles, which can cause fasteners to loosen. Titanium maintains its strength and structure, even under high heat track conditions.

3. Are Titanium Lug Nuts and Bolts Safe?

Titanium is safe when installed correctly. Always use the recommended torque specs (120-130Nm for M12 titanium bolts) and apply anti-seize to prevent galling.

Titanium bolts and studs maintain torque longer than steel, reducing the risk of loosening. For track use, regular inspections ensure reliability.

5. Installation & Maintenance Tips

  • Use a torque wrench for precise installation.
  • Apply anti-seize lubricant to prevent thread galling.
  • Avoid impact wrenches, which can damage titanium threads.
  • Inspect regularly, especially after track use.
